Transaction 193c896bca489f2e31c2330dacc2d2268ab1e1f91147342f18fcf91bbfacd86a
2 Input
2 Outputs
- 193c896bca489f2e31c2330dacc2d2268ab1e1f91147342f18fcf91bbfacd86a:0
- 193c896bca489f2e31c2330dacc2d2268ab1e1f91147342f18fcf91bbfacd86a:1
value 925600
address 15EePCyVzZdFWhoydWjDTx7GLZQVU1dhxZ
value 795546
address 38e9h5nTKHbyqFxG7AKuhZGUEnmm41XJJE